2025 USRA Late Model Champion: Cade Nelson

2025 USRA Late Model Champion: Cade Nelson

11/10/2025
—Cade Nelson of Hermantown, Minn., has done it again. At the young age of 15 years old. Nelson captured his third straight USRA Late Model Championship. Wheeling his No. 44 Late Model to 17 wins, 29 top-fives, and 29 top-tens, he dominated wherever he unloaded this season....more

2025 USRA Stock Car Champion: Myles Michehl

2025 USRA Stock Car Champion: Myles Michehl

11/10/2025
—Few divisions are as competitive or as unpredictable as the USRA Stock Cars, but Myles Michehl mastered the challenge in 2025. In 54 starts, the Fort Dodge, Iowa driver tallied 13 wins, 34 top-fives and 44 top-tens on his way to his first National Championship. Michehl’s...more
